Crop, add text, rotate, adjust the color, apply filters, remove red eyes, you can do all that and more with the user friendly, GPU-powered photo editing software application Musemage. So if you need to change how an image looks or enhance an image’s looks, this Paraken Technology-developed tool is ideally suited for the job.

Musemage works with 32 as well as 64-bit Windows editions, anything from XP SP3 onward. To run Musemage without any problems, your Windows-powered PC must meet the following recommended system requirements: multi-core CPU, AMD APU/Radeon HD5000 series or newer, NVIDIA Geforce GT200 series or newer, 2GB of RAM memory, 1GB of graphics memory.
At the time of writing this there’s no Mac version, just the Windows Musemage version. The developer says that a Mac version is in the works and will be released soon.

By default, Musemage uses the Metro theme: the image you’re working on is presented in the main pane, previews of all the images in your Pictures folder are displayed at the bottom. Buttons for all the editing functions Musemage can perform are displayed at the top and on the right hand side. This type of layout is nice and easy to figure out; you should immediately feel at home with Musemage’s interface.

Musemage has a lot of editing functionality to offer: add text, erase, brush, blur, sharpen, mosaic, adjust the color, brightness, contrast and so on, remove red eyes, retouch skin, face lift, apply color effects, sharpen, add noise, add rain drops, add a frame, and more. You can access all these functions from the menu to the right on the application’s interface, from the buttons at the top, and from the menus in the upper left hand corner.

You can use Musemage for free for a trial period of 30 days. Any image you edit with the trial version will have a watermark on it.
